diff --git a/IRaCIS.Core.Application/Service/Allocation/VisitTaskHelpeService.cs b/IRaCIS.Core.Application/Service/Allocation/VisitTaskHelpeService.cs index abcc5af31..223ab8c64 100644 --- a/IRaCIS.Core.Application/Service/Allocation/VisitTaskHelpeService.cs +++ b/IRaCIS.Core.Application/Service/Allocation/VisitTaskHelpeService.cs @@ -741,6 +741,7 @@ namespace IRaCIS.Core.Application.Service VisitTaskNum = firstTask.VisitTaskNum + ReadingCommon.TaskNumDic[ReadingCategory.Judge], TrialId = firstTask.TrialId, Code = currentMaxCodeInt + 1, + SourceSubjectVisitId = firstTask.SourceSubjectVisitId, SouceReadModuleId = firstTask.SouceReadModuleId, TaskCode = AppSettings.GetCodeStr(currentMaxCodeInt + 1, nameof(VisitTask)), diff --git a/IRaCIS.Core.Application/Service/Reading/ReadingImageTaskService.cs b/IRaCIS.Core.Application/Service/Reading/ReadingImageTaskService.cs index 6bb6d56f0..66d435b76 100644 --- a/IRaCIS.Core.Application/Service/Reading/ReadingImageTaskService.cs +++ b/IRaCIS.Core.Application/Service/Reading/ReadingImageTaskService.cs @@ -2314,7 +2314,7 @@ namespace IRaCIS.Application.Services /// /// /// - [NonDynamicMethod] + //[NonDynamicMethod] public async Task SubmitGlobalReadingInfo(SubmitGlobalReadingInfoInDto inDto) { //var result = await this.SaveGlobalReadingInfo(inDto); @@ -2844,11 +2844,11 @@ namespace IRaCIS.Application.Services /// private async Task VerifyTaskIsSign(Guid visitTaskid) { - if (await _visitTaskRepository.AnyAsync(x => x.Id == visitTaskid && x.ReadingTaskState == ReadingTaskState.HaveSigned)) - { - throw new BusinessValidationFailedException($"当前任务已经签名!"); + //if (await _visitTaskRepository.AnyAsync(x => x.Id == visitTaskid && x.ReadingTaskState == ReadingTaskState.HaveSigned)) + //{ + // throw new BusinessValidationFailedException($"当前任务已经签名!"); - } + //} } #endregion